Quels sont les inconvénients des codes d’erreur ?


Un inconvénient majeur des codes d’erreur est qu’ils entraînent l’entrelacement des appels de fonction avec les blocs if..else testant les différentes conditions d’erreur. Le résultat est que la logique du programme est mélangée avec la gestion des erreurs. Ce n’est pas un gros problème dans l’exemple simple ci-dessus, mais cela devient rapidement déroutant dans le code du monde réel.

Dois-je utiliser des codes d’erreur ?

Pour les choses simples qui seront toujours des messages d’erreur actionnés par l’homme sans codes, ça va. Vous pouvez dire « Fichier introuvable » sans lui donner de code d’erreur. Cependant, s’il peut s’agir d’un autre ordinateur à l’autre bout, vous devez également fournir des codes d’erreur.

Pourquoi les erreurs ont-elles des codes ?

Un code d’erreur est un indicateur pour l’utilisateur d’un matériel ou d’un logiciel qu’une erreur s’est produite et un identifiant concernant l’erreur spécifique responsable du problème. Ce code fait généralement partie d’un message d’erreur qui peut s’afficher pour l’utilisateur d’un ordinateur ou d’un appareil similaire.

Que signifient les codes d’erreur ?

Le code d’erreur est un numéro spécifique qui identifie l’erreur dans le système. Cela peut également être utile pour trouver une solution au problème. Si vous obtenez un code d’erreur, recherchez le numéro de code d’erreur et l’endroit où vous obtenez l’erreur pour trouver une solution.

Pourquoi les erreurs ont-elles des codes ?

Un code d’erreur est un indicateur pour l’utilisateur d’un matériel ou d’un logiciel qu’une erreur s’est produite et un identifiant concernant l’erreur spécifique responsable du problème. Ce code fait généralement partie d’un message d’erreur qui peut s’afficher pour l’utilisateur d’un ordinateur ou d’un appareil similaire.

Pourquoi la gestion des erreurs est-elle importante ?

La gestion des erreurs aide à gérer les erreurs matérielles et logicielles avec élégance et permet à l’exécution de reprendre en cas d’interruption. Quand il s’agit d’erreurtraitement dans le logiciel, soit le programmeur développe les codes nécessaires pour gérer les erreurs, soit il utilise des outils logiciels pour gérer les erreurs.

Les codes d’erreur sont-ils universels ?

Réponse courte – non, ça n’existe pas. Chaque système d’exploitation, plate-forme et logiciel a à peu près ses propres ID d’erreur. Ceux-ci ne sont ni synchronisés ni basés sur un ensemble de normes.

Quelles sont les exceptions et quels sont les avantages et les inconvénients par rapport aux codes d’erreur ?

codes d’erreur. Les exceptions séparent le code de gestion des erreurs du déroulement normal du programme et rendent ainsi le code plus lisible, robuste et extensible. Lancer une exception est le seul moyen propre de signaler une erreur d’un constructeur. Les exceptions sont difficiles à ignorer, contrairement aux codes d’erreur.

Quel est l’inconvénient de la gestion des exceptions en C++ ?

Les gestionnaires d’exceptions présentent des inconvénients. Si une fonction ne revient pas parce qu’elle, ou une autre fonction qu’elle a appelée, a levé une exception, les données peuvent être laissées dans un état incohérent. Vous devez savoir quand une exception peut être levée et si l’exception peut avoir un effet néfaste sur l’état du programme.

Qu’est-ce qu’une erreur et une exception en Java ?

Les erreurs se produisent principalement au moment de l’exécution, c’est-à-dire qu’elles appartiennent à un type non vérifié. Les exceptions sont les problèmes qui peuvent survenir lors de l’exécution et de la compilation. Cela se produit principalement dans le code écrit par les développeurs. Les exceptions sont divisées en deux catégories telles que les exceptions vérifiées et les exceptions non vérifiées.

Que signifie 279 dans Roblox ?

Les utilisateurs reçoivent le code d’erreur 279. Cela fait généralement référence à des problèmes de connexion. Code d’erreur Roblox 279. Cela peut être dû à de nombreux facteurs, notamment votre pare-feu Windows, un problème avec le jeu auquel vous vous connectez, etc.

Que signifie le code d’erreur Roblox 267 ?

Qu’est-ce qu’une erreur ?Coder 267 dans Roblox ? Cela signifie que votre compte a une interdiction temporaire pour avoir tenté de jouer de manière déloyale ou piraté le jeu ou – votre connexion Internet a peut-être été interrompue pendant le chargement ou le jeu – en gros, votre PC n’a pas pu se connecter au serveur Roblox.

Que signifie le code d’erreur 93 sur fortnite ?

Une autre chose que vous pouvez faire si vous rencontrez le code d’erreur 93 sur Fortnite est d’ajouter votre ami sur Epic Games. Malheureusement, il y a un problème avec l’intégration d’Epic avec Fortnite qui vous empêche de rejoindre un groupe si l’utilisateur n’est pas sur la liste de vos amis.

Qu’est-ce que le code d’erreur 103 sur Roblox ?

Qu’est-ce que le code d’erreur 103 sur ROBLOX ? Le message d’erreur Roblox 103 est une erreur de périphérique XBOX qui empêche tout joueur XBOX One de rejoindre un serveur de jeu particulier. Cela signifie que le jeu que vous essayez de rejoindre est actuellement indisponible. La principale raison derrière le code d’erreur 103 est le compte Roblox limité par l’âge.

Faut-il utiliser une exception en C++ ?

Les exceptions sont préférées dans le C++ moderne pour les raisons suivantes : une exception force le code appelant à reconnaître une condition d’erreur et à la gérer. Les exceptions non gérées arrêtent l’exécution du programme. Une exception saute au point de la pile des appels qui peut gérer l’erreur.

Pourquoi est-il préférable de lancer une exception que de renvoyer une valeur d’erreur ?

Les codes de retour sont plus fragiles L’erreur est ignorée lorsqu’elle est « retournée » et explosera éventuellement plus tard (c’est-à-dire un pointeur NULL). Le même problème ne se produira pas avec exception. L’erreur ne sera pas ignorée.

Quels sont les 5 codes d’erreur réseau courants ?

Cinq des codes d’erreur les plus courants sont 403, 404, 500, 503 et 504.

Qu’est-ce qu’une erreur 400 ?

Le code d’état de réponse HTTP (HyperText Transfer Protocol) 400 Bad Request indique que le serveur ne peut pas ou ne veut pas traiterdemande en raison de quelque chose qui est perçu comme une erreur client (par exemple, une syntaxe de demande mal formée, un cadrage de message de demande invalide ou un routage de demande trompeur).

Dois-je utiliser des codes d’erreur ?

Pour les choses simples qui seront toujours des messages d’erreur actionnés par l’homme sans codes, ça va. Vous pouvez dire « Fichier introuvable » sans lui donner de code d’erreur. Cependant, s’il peut s’agir d’un autre ordinateur à l’autre bout, vous devez également fournir des codes d’erreur.

Pourquoi les erreurs ont-elles des codes ?

Un code d’erreur est un indicateur pour l’utilisateur d’un matériel ou d’un logiciel qu’une erreur s’est produite et un identifiant concernant l’erreur spécifique responsable du problème. Ce code fait généralement partie d’un message d’erreur qui peut s’afficher pour l’utilisateur d’un ordinateur ou d’un appareil similaire.

Comment les programmeurs trouvent-ils les erreurs de codage ?

Le programmeur statistique avisé peut utiliser les techniques suivantes pour trouver et éliminer les erreurs logiques : Testez le programme sur des cas simples pour lesquels le résultat du programme est connu. Décomposer le programme en une séquence d’étapes de base et tester indépendamment chaque composant.

Qu’entend-on par gestion des erreurs ?

La gestion des erreurs fait référence aux routines d’un programme qui répondent à une entrée ou à des conditions anormales. La qualité de ces routines repose sur la clarté des messages d’erreur et les options données aux utilisateurs pour résoudre le problème.

You may also like: